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
636515 9234 31236 4040 21102492940
17464258507 9704464890 148280
17464258507 9704464890 148280
839098 55735 95834126 6978
All about undefined
Interested in learning more?
17464258507 9704464890 148280
839098 55735 95834126 6978
See more
44008174 1805678 914144
91386 05 24
See more
94 2253925
3334854 987928 560402
See more